Design Elements That Enhance Movie Streaming Navigation

At the heart of smooth navigation is a clean, uncluttered layout. When you open a streaming site, you want to quickly identify the menu options, search bar, and featured content without feeling overwhelmed. This is often achieved by employing minimalist design principles—ample white space, clear typography, and intuitive icons. For example, the placement of categories like “New Releases,” “Trending,” or “Genres” is usually consistent across platforms.

Another critical component is the recommendation engine. Powered by machine learning algorithms, these systems analyze your viewing habits and suggest movies or series that align with your tastes. This personalized approach not only saves time but also enhances user satisfaction. Major platforms like Hulu and HBO Max use variations of this technology, and so do emerging services.

Lastly, the responsiveness of streaming platforms across devices plays a huge role. Whether on a smartphone, tablet, or smart TV, the interface adapts smoothly, maintaining the ease of navigation. This cross-device consistency keeps users connected, no matter where they are watching.

Tips for Making the Most Out of Your Streaming Experience

While many streaming platforms are designed for effortless use, there are still some practical tips that can elevate your experience. First, take advantage of user profiles if the service offers them. Profiles help keep your personalized recommendations sharp and separate from those of family members or roommates.

Secondly, don’t overlook the value of curated playlists and genre filters. These tools allow you to narrow down options effectively, especially when you’re in the mood for something specific, like a 90s action flick or a foreign language drama.

Here’s a quick checklist to keep in mind:

  • Use search filters to specify language, release year, or rating.
  • Regularly update your watchlist to keep track of interesting titles.
  • Explore the “hidden gems” or lesser-known sections often promoted on homepage banners.
  • Adjust streaming quality settings based on your internet connection.
  • Enable notifications for new content in your favorite genres or franchises.

The Role of Technology in Shaping Streaming Usability

Behind every smooth streaming platform lies a complex web of technologies. Streaming protocols such as HLS (HTTP Live Streaming) and DRM (Digital Rights Management) ensure content is delivered securely and efficiently. This infrastructure supports millions of concurrent users watching content in HD or 4K without interruption.

Content Delivery Networks (CDNs) also play a pivotal role, distributing movie data closer to users to reduce buffering times. For instance, services powered by Akamai or Cloudflare CDN report better load speeds during peak hours, which is crucial for user retention.

Moreover, security features like SSL encryption protect user data during transactions or subscription management. Responsible streaming platforms maintain compliance with regional data protection laws, giving users peace of mind while they enjoy their favorite films.
